Role: CDM/PD Advisor Sector: Property & Construction Location: Manchester Salary: £50,000 – £55,000 + car allowance + benefits package Carriera is proud to partner with an independent award winning property and construction consultancy who are looking to add driven health and safety professionals to their offices in the West Midlands. Our client has been established for over 40 years and boasts a headcount of over 200 construction professionals offering a variety of services (building surveying, project management, cost management, architecture and H&S/ CDM) to their client base across the built environment.  The business has a thriving CDM/ H&S department which now requires a driven and ambitious CDM advisor to join the team and help oversee a portfolio of residential (public sector), education, healthcare, commercial, regeneration and local authority projects across the West Midlands.  This is an excellent opportunity for a CDM/PD Advisor with around 2 years experience to join a well respected consultancy and shadow and learn off some of the best in the business, with a clear path of progression being offered simultaniously. The role would suit a NEBOSH & iOSH qualified individual with a good amount of exposure but still looking to learn and progress through a true leader in the CDM/PD consultancy space.    Responsibilities  Offer a variety of health & safety services to a diverse client base across the built environment.  Manage the H&S file, review construction phase plans, maintain pre-construction information and conduct design risk reviews.   Attend design team and client meetings and offer advice relating to risk.  Provide a CDM Advisor service to clients.   Ensure all RAMS are in place on projects.  Carryout site safety inspections and site safety audits  Develop new and existing client relationships.  Requirements  NEBOSH Construction or equivalent.   Professional membership to IOSH and APS (desirable).  knowledge of 2015 CDM Regulations including associated documentation.  Good communication skills, both verbal and written.   Apply  Competitive salary in the region of £50,000 – £55,500.  Pension – contributions matched to 4.5%.  Life assurance cover.  Healthcare cash plan.  Flexible/ hybrid working environment.  25 days holiday + bank holidays + birthday off.  Professional membership fees paid.  Professional development scheme for funded training and/or qualifications.  Mentoring and 1:1 scheme.  If you are interested in this role or would like some more information, please contact Alex Harcombe on (phone number removed) for further information.
